Microsoft Excel является одним из самых популярных инструментов для работы с таблицами и данными. Он предоставляет пользователям множество функций и возможностей для эффективной обработки и анализа информации. Одной из таких возможностей является использование макросов и горячих клавиш для автоматического преобразования данных.
Макросы в Excel — это записанные серии команд, которые могут быть выполнены в определенном порядке. Они позволяют автоматизировать повторяющиеся задачи и значительно ускорить работу с данными. Например, вы можете создать макрос, который автоматически изменяет форматирование ячеек, объединяет данные из нескольких столбцов или сортирует таблицу по определенным параметрам.
Горячие клавиши — это комбинации клавиш на клавиатуре, которые могут быть назначены определенным макросам или командам в Excel. Они позволяют выполнить нужные действия с данными с помощью одного нажатия клавиш. Например, вы можете назначить макрос для удаления дубликатов в таблице и назначить ему сочетание клавиш, такое как Ctrl + D. Затем, при нажатии этой комбинации, дубликаты будут удалены автоматически.
Использование макросов и горячих клавиш в Excel может быть особенно полезным, когда вам необходимо быстро обработать большие объемы данных или повторить одни и те же действия на разных листах или книгах. Это позволяет сократить время, затрачиваемое на рутинные задачи, и улучшить общую производительность работы.
Примеры использования макросов и горячих клавиш в Excel для автоматического преобразования данных
1. Удаление дубликатов
Один из наиболее распространенных примеров преобразования данных в Excel – удаление дубликатов. Создание макроса, который будет удалять все повторяющиеся значения в столбце или диапазоне данных, позволяет существенно сэкономить время и силы, которые в противном случае потребовались бы для удаления дубликатов вручную.
2. Форматирование дат
Макросы также могут быть использованы для автоматического форматирования дат в Excel. Например, можно создать макрос, который будет преобразовывать даты, записанные в одном формате, в другой. Это может быть особенно полезно, если необходимо работать с данными, имеющими различные форматы записи даты, и требуется привести их к одному формату.
3. Замена текста
Макросы и горячие клавиши можно использовать для автоматической замены текста в Excel. Например, можно создать макрос, который будет заменять одно слово на другое в выбранном столбце или диапазоне данных. Это может быть полезно, если требуется изменить определенные значения текста или исправить опечатки.
4. Вычисления и формулы
Макросы могут быть использованы для автоматического выполнения сложных вычислений или формул в Excel. Например, можно создать макрос, который будет автоматически выполнять ряд расчетов на основе данных из определенного диапазона ячеек. Это позволяет ускорить процесс выполнения сложных операций и уменьшить вероятность ошибок.
Создание макроса в Excel
Excel предлагает удобный инструмент для создания макросов, который позволяет автоматизировать повторяющиеся действия. Создание макроса в Excel обеспечивает простой способ преобразования данных и улучшения производительности.
Для создания макроса в Excel необходимо выполнить несколько простых шагов. Во-первых, следует открыть Visual Basic for Applications (VBA) редактор, который предоставляет среду разработки для создания и редактирования макросов. Затем можно записать необходимые действия в макросе, такие как копирование, вставка, форматирование и другие операции.
После записи макроса можно назначить ему горячую клавишу, чтобы быстро вызывать его при работе с таблицами в Excel. Горячая клавиша позволяет сократить время и упростить процесс преобразования данных, делая его более эффективным.
Создание макросов в Excel может быть полезно для различных задач, таких как объединение и разделение данных, автоматическое заполнение ячеек, выполнение сложных вычислений и многое другое. Макросы в Excel позволяют экономить время и повышать продуктивность работы с данными.
Работа с макросами: редактирование и применение
Макросы представляют собой набор инструкций и действий, которые можно записать и автоматизировать в Excel. Редактирование и применение макросов позволяют пользователю значительно ускорить выполнение повторяющихся задач и упростить работу с данными.
Редактирование макросов позволяет настроить их поведение и добавить дополнительные функции. После записи макроса, его можно открыть в редакторе Visual Basic for Applications (VBA), где можно внести изменения. В редакторе пользователь может вставлять различные команды, условные операторы, циклы и другие элементы программирования для создания более сложной логики макроса.
Применение макросов в Excel позволяет автоматически выполнять заранее заданные действия с данными. Для этого макросу можно назначить горячую клавишу, которая будет запускать его при нажатии. Таким образом, пользователь может быстро и удобно применять макросы к любому листу или области данных.
Назначение макросов горячими клавишами делает работу с данными еще более эффективной. Просто нажав сочетание клавиш, пользователь может сразу применить макрос к текущим данным без необходимости открывать редактор макросов. Это особенно полезно при работе с большим объемом данных или при необходимости выполнить повторяющиеся операции в разных частях таблицы или книги Excel.
Использование горячих клавиш для быстрого доступа к макросам
Преимущество использования горячих клавиш заключается в том, что они позволяют запустить нужный макрос с помощью комбинации клавиш на клавиатуре. Например, можно назначить макрос, который будет автоматически преобразовывать данные в таблице, нажатием комбинации Ctrl+Shift+M.
Назначение горячих клавиш для макросов очень простое. Сначала необходимо открыть редактор Visual Basic for Applications (VBA) в Excel, затем выбрать нужный макрос и открыть его в редакторе. После этого можно назначить комбинацию клавиш для запуска макроса, выбрав пункт «Назначить горячую клавишу» в меню «Инструменты».
Удобно использовать комбинации клавиш, которые легко запоминаются и не пересекаются с другими горячими клавишами в Excel или других программах. Например, можно использовать сочетания клавиш Ctrl+Shift+<буква> или Ctrl+Alt+<буква>. Это обеспечит удобство использования и предотвратит конфликты с уже существующими сочетаниями клавиш.
Практическое применение горячих клавиш для макросов может включать автоматическое форматирование данных, фильтрацию и сортировку таблиц, вставку и удаление строк и столбцов, а также другие операции, которые требуют рутинных действий. Назначение горячих клавиш позволяет сократить время и повысить эффективность работы, особенно при выполнении повторяющихся задач.
Поэтому, использование горячих клавиш для быстрого доступа к макросам является полезным инструментом для автоматизации работы с данными в Excel. Оно позволяет ускорить выполнение задач и снизить вероятность ошибок, а также повысить комфорт и эффективность работы пользователя.
Пример использования макроса для объединения данных из нескольких ячеек или столбцов
Перед нами поставлена задача объединить данные из нескольких ячеек или столбцов в одну ячейку. Вручную это может быть довольно трудоемким процессом, особенно при большом объеме данных. Однако, можно использовать макросы в Excel, чтобы автоматизировать эту задачу.
Прежде всего, необходимо записать макрос, который будет выполнять требуемую операцию. Для этого можно воспользоваться функцией «Запись макроса» в меню «Разработчик». Затем нужно выбрать ячейку, в которую мы будем записывать объединенные данные, и выполнить необходимые действия вручную – выбрать нужные ячейки или столбцы, нажать кнопку объединить, и так далее.
Затем, после завершения записи макроса, можно назначить горячую клавишу для его вызова. Для этого необходимо перейти в меню «Разработчик», выбрать «Макросы» и выбрать ранее записанный макрос. Затем можно нажать на кнопку «Параметры» и назначить желаемую горячую клавишу для вызова макроса.
Теперь, когда у нас есть назначенный макрос с горячей клавишей, мы можем просто выделить нужные ячейки или столбцы и нажать сочетание горячих клавиш, чтобы автоматически объединить данные в выбранную ячейку. Это значительно упрощает процесс объединения данных и позволяет сэкономить время и усилия при работе с большими объемами информации.
Пример использования макроса для автоматического форматирования данных
Макросы в Excel представляют собой записанные последовательности действий, которые можно выполнить в один клик. Они могут быть особенно полезны для автоматического форматирования данных и упрощения рабочих процессов.
Возьмем, например, сценарий, когда у вас есть большой набор данных, который требуется отформатировать для удобного просмотра или анализа. Вместо того, чтобы тратить время на повторяющиеся действия форматирования каждой ячейки отдельно, можно записать макрос, который будет выполнять это форматирование автоматически.
Предположим, у вас есть столбец данных с датами и время, который хранится в формате «ггггммддччммсс». Вы хотите преобразовать этот формат в более понятный «дд.мм.гггг чч:мм:сс». Вместо того, чтобы вручную форматировать каждую ячейку, вы можете записать и применить макрос, который выполнит это форматирование автоматически.
Установите ячейки, которые требуется отформатировать, выделите их, а затем запишите макрос. Включите действия, которые вы хотите выполнить, включая преобразование формата даты и времени. Затем назначьте макрос горячую клавишу для быстрого доступа к нему. После назначения горячей клавиши, вы сможете форматировать указанный столбец данных одним нажатием этой клавиши. В результате, даты и времена в ячейках будут автоматически преобразованы в требуемый формат.
Таким образом, использование макросов в Excel может значительно упростить и ускорить процессы форматирования данных. Они позволяют автоматизировать повторяющиеся задачи и улучшить эффективность работы. Пример использования макроса для автоматического форматирования данных показывает, как легко и быстро можно преобразовать формат данных в Excel, оптимизировав свой рабочий процесс.
Вопрос-ответ:
Как использовать макрос для автоматического форматирования данных?
Для использования макроса для автоматического форматирования данных, первым шагом нужно создать сам макрос, определив нужный формат данных. Затем, при необходимости, можно задать условия, при которых макрос будет применяться. Далее, данные подлежащие форматированию, передаются в макрос, который автоматически применит определенный формат. Таким образом, можно обеспечить стандартизацию и удобное представление данных.
Зачем использовать макрос для автоматического форматирования данных?
Использование макроса для автоматического форматирования данных обладает несколькими преимуществами. Во-первых, это позволяет упростить и автоматизировать процесс форматирования, что экономит время и силы. Во-вторых, это обеспечивает стандартизацию данных, что позволяет легко сравнивать и анализировать информацию. Также, использование макроса позволяет обеспечить единообразие представления данных, что упрощает их восприятие и понимание.